About Woody's Seahorse Aquarium & Supply

Tucked into a Portland storefront that's easy to miss from the outside, Woody's Seahorse Aquarium & Supply opens up into a vibrant, color-drenched world that multiple visitors describe as magical. This is a saltwater-only shop, and that singular focus shows in every detail — from the pristine tanks brimming with SPS, LPS, and soft corals to the giant tubs of genuine, high-quality live rock that reef hobbyists increasingly struggle to find elsewhere. The operation is run by a tight-knit team — Terry, Tewsley, and Bret are names that come up again and again in reviews — who treat every customer's tank like it matters.

One reviewer credits the owners with helping them build a seahorse tank from scratch. Another describes bringing in water samples during a phosphate crisis and getting immediate, informed troubleshooting. The shop offers comprehensive API water testing for $10, covering salinity, alkalinity, calcium, magnesium, nitrates, nitrites, phosphates, pH, and ammonia, with results emailed for long-term tracking through API's platform.

The coral selection draws particular praise: healthy frags at prices that surprise people, spanning beginner-friendly softies to demanding SPS varieties. Their cleanup crew invertebrates are well-stocked, and if they don't have a specific fish or invert on hand, they'll order it. Out front, an RODI and saltwater filling station makes pickup painless — a practical touch that signals how well Woody's understands the day-to-day realities of reef keeping.

What sets this Portland shop apart is its culture. Parents with toddlers, first-time reefers overwhelmed by water chemistry, seasoned hobbyists chasing rare corals — all report feeling genuinely welcomed rather than pressured to buy. Staff take time to explain macroalgae to a four-year-old or talk someone out of a fish that won't thrive in their system.

That honesty builds the kind of trust that turns visitors into regulars. For anyone maintaining a reef tank in the Portland area, Woody's isn't just a store — it's a resource.
